如何通过内容分发网络CDN实现高效的多服务器内容分发?

内容分发网络(CDN)是一种通过多服务器分布来加速网站内容传输的技术。它通过将网站数据缓存到遍布全球的多个服务器上,使得用户可以从最近的服务器获取所需内容,从而减少延迟,提高访问速度和网站的可用性。

多服务器内容分发_内容分发网络 CDN

多服务器内容分发_内容分发网络 CDN
(图片来源网络,侵删)

CDN的工作原理】

CDN的核心机制基于缓存和就近访问原则,缓存是将网站的静态内容,如图片、CSS和JavaScript文件存储在分布于不同地理位置的服务器上,当用户请求访问网站时,CDN会检查是否有对应的缓存副本,并从最近的服务器提供数据,从而缩短加载时间。

【CDN的优势】

使用CDN可以带来一系列显著的好处,其中包括:

提高网站加载速度:通过就近访问原则,减少数据传输距离,提升访问速度。

增加网站可靠性:分布式服务器系统可避免单点故障,增强网站稳定性。

降低服务器负载:通过分散请求到多个服务器,降低单一服务器的压力。

多服务器内容分发_内容分发网络 CDN
(图片来源网络,侵删)

改善用户体验:更快的加载速度和更高的可用性直接影响用户满意度。

【CDN应用场景】

CDN技术主要应用于以下场景:

分发:适用于跨国公司和全球用户的网站,确保各地用户都能快速访问内容。

加速:除了静态文件,一些CDN还提供动态内容的加速服务。

传送:对于视频和音频等大文件,CDN能够有效加速传输,提升用户观看体验。

【CDN实施考虑】

多服务器内容分发_内容分发网络 CDN
(图片来源网络,侵删)

部署CDN时,企业需要考虑以下因素:

成本效益比:根据实际需求选择合适的CDN服务提供商和套餐。

安全性:确保CDN服务商提供足够的安全措施,如SSL加密。

技术支持:选择提供良好技术支持的服务商,确保问题及时解决。

【CDN未来趋势】

随着技术的发展,CDN的未来趋势可能包括:

智能化调度:利用AI技术优化内容分发策略。

边缘计算集成:将CDN与边缘计算结合,进一步降低延迟。

更广泛的服务范围:除了传统的网页内容,CDN将支持更多类型的数据和服务。

【CDN常见问题FAQs】

什么是CDN缓存?

CDN缓存是指将网站的静态内容存储在多个地理分布的服务器上的过程,当用户请求访问这些内容时,CDN会检查是否有相应的缓存副本,并从最近的服务器提供数据给用户,从而加快内容的加载速度。

为什么使用CDN可以提升网站性能?

使用CDN可以提升网站性能,因为它利用缓存和就近访问的原则,减少了数据传输的距离和时间,通过将内容缓存在全球多个节点,CDN确保用户请求的内容可以从最近的服务器获取,从而显著减少访问延迟,提高网站加载速度,进而改善整体的网站性能和用户体验。

通过全面了解CDN的工作原理、优势、应用场景及实施考虑,可以看出,CDN是现代网络架构中不可或缺的组成部分,它不仅提升了网站的访问速度和可靠性,还极大地改善了用户体验,随着技术的不断进步,CDN的作用和应用范围将会更加广泛,对提升全球信息传输效率的贡献也将日益显著。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/774295.html

(0)
未希的头像未希新媒体运营
上一篇 2024-07-14 13:33
下一篇 2024-07-14 13:37

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入